I bought my mom a Targus stylus and a couple of plastic DS styli to use with her Ipad, but of course I had to try them on my touch as well. The Targus one worked very well (I think it is the same one that taming posted the picture of). The DS ones didn't work very well at all. They were semi OK for the keypad, but not for anything else.

I got the impression that the touch screen on the Kobo was just the regular screen, more or less, with an infrared barrier across it. that doesn't necessarily give me too much encouragement for it's durability. at first I was interested in finding a stylus solution to keep the screen clean but now I think I'll definitely figure something out so I can have the screen last as long as possible, it's too bad there wasn't at least two physical buttons for those who don't want to use the touch screen for every single page turn..

For what it's worth the sharp, relatively speaking, plastic stylus end of my Palm didn't work. However the other flat end worked quite nicely. Probably not soft enough to use long term but a somewhat interesting data point for readers of this thread.

I can see how using a stylus might be useful to some with disabilities.
